The options available for childless couples

Photo:Courtesy


Adoption: Sociologist Dr Ocharo believes that Kenyans are yet to understand how adoption works. "If the public had this information they would be open to adoption," he says. Adopting a baby is a decision that can be taken by any couple, whether able or unable to conceive. Children can be adopted from children's homes.

The law however provides for other modes and therefore a couple who are ready to adopt a child may need the services of a law practitioner.
